Episode XL Sunday November 29th, 2020 The Citadel in Toronto, Ontario Show Submission & Segment Deadline Saturday November 28th, 2020 @ 11:59pm EST

• MAIN EVENT •

OATH TAG TEAM CHAMPIONSHIP

TAG TEAM MATCH

Super Kawaii Thunder Liger Squadron vs. Mancini Syndicate ©

In a rematch from Violent Ends, SKTLS will get another chance to claim OATH Tag Team gold. In their first encounter, Viola Mancini and Janica Jayden employed "switcheroo" tactics to confuse the challengers and pick up the tainted victory. SKTLS will have to be hyper vigilant to ensure that there second chance isn't grifted away like the first.


OATH INTREPID CHAMPIONSHIP SINGLES MATCH

Stephanie Matsuda vs. FM Young ©

In a partial rematch of the 2020 Event Horizon Series Finals, Stephanie Matsuda will look to claim her third unique championship in OATH as she battles the dominant champion (and now ONI member) FM Young. Matsuda was assaulted by Young during the Conviction 39 main event and a victory here would strike a heavy blow to the goliath that is ONI.


TAG TEAM MATCH

Locke Helms & Alex Pierce vs. Jenna Sharpe & Switchblxde

Talk about strange bedfellows, at least on one side of this match. At Conviction 39 Alex Pierce and Locke Helms faced off in a singles match but it was made clear that the war between the Sharpe Clan and The Hell Realm was not finished. Jenna and Switch both attacked Helms during the match and caused Pierce to get DQ'd. President Straker opted to give Pierce a chance at revenge -- but can he trust his partner?


SINGLES MATCH

Alex Andrews w/ Kallie Reznik vs. Jamie Emmerson w/ Lana Corvin

One door closes, another opens. Unfortunately for Sweet Treats, both of those doors led to bad things. The Sweet Boys saga has seemingly ended with Sweet Boy Kevin being arrested at Conviction 39, however, he attempted to interfere in DoD's match earlier in the night by attacking Emmerson. DoD clearly think that Sweet Treats had something to do with that and attacked them in the parking lot -- in full view of Toronto police. With their respective partners at ringside for the contest, who knows how this will shake out.


SINGLES MATCH

Jonathan Cage vs. Johnny Draco

Jonathan Cage appeared on Conviction, having seemingly left Livewire after his loss to El Diablo Blanco at Violent Ends. He made his presence known after Johnny Draco failed to defeat James Edwards for the Tabula Rasa Championship. It's clear that both of these men would like to be in the hunt to challenge for that title but they'll have to face each other before that can happen.
